1. Captain Phillips (2013)
The American containership Maersk Alabama is sailing toward its destination in April 2009 on a day that appears to be just like any other. Suddenly, Somali pirates rush to the ship, board it, and kidnap everyone inside. Tom Hanks’ Richard Phillips, the ship’s captain, tries to defend his crew from the hostile invaders and their leader Muse (Barkhad Abdi). Phillips must do everything possible to make sure that everyone survives and gets home safely because the pirates are after millions of dollars. (Watch it on Amazon Prime.)
2. Blind Flight (2003)
Brian Keenan, a teacher, comes to Beirut in 1986 from Ireland, when Hezbollah militants abduct him. Ian Hart plays Brian Keenan. Brian is being kept captive alongside British journalist John McCarthy in a single cell (Linus Roache). The two hostages have divergent political ideologies regarding their respective countries. Also, John is placid by nature, and Brian has a rebellious tendency. Nevertheless, they manage to forge an unbreakable friendship during their torturous four-year captivity.

9. Fargo (1996)
A crime drama based on truth called “Fargo” takes place in Minnesota in 1987. In Minneapolis, car salesman Jerry Lundegaard (William H. Macy) employs two goons (Steve Buscemi, and Peter Stormare) to kidnap his own wife since he is in debt and needs the money badly. Jerry’s plan is to collect the ransom from his wife’s affluent father (Harve Presnell). But when the thugs shoot a state trooper, the plan falls apart.

19. Neerja (2016)
In 1986, flight attendant Neerja boarded Pan Am aircraft 73. Neerja gave her life to save the lives of 359 passengers when the flight was hijacked by a terrorist group. The movie is based on her true life events.
20. Entebbe (2018)
A flight operated by Air France from Tel Aviv to Paris is hijacked by four terrorists in July 1976 forcing the flight crew to land in Entebbe, Uganda. A number of terrorists imprisoned in Israel, Germany, and Sweden are released in exchange for the freedom of the passengers who are being kept hostage. Following much discussion, the Israeli government sends in the Israeli Defense Forces to carry out a risky rescue.

23. The Raft (2018)
In order to conduct a scientific experiment on the sociology of violence, aggression, and sexual attraction in human behavior, five men and six women floated across the Atlantic in a raft in 1973. Nobody really knew what finally happened on that three-month cruise. However, the project came to be known in the media as “The Sex Raft.” This movie claims to reveal the secret tale behind what has been called “one of the strangest group experiments of all time”. It uses astonishing archive material and a reunion of the remaining expedition members on a full-scale duplicate of the raft.
